True or false: The bucking bar must be perpendicular to the rivet centerline when in use.

The assertion that the bucking bar must be perpendicular to the rivet centerline when in use is indeed true. This is essential for ensuring that the force applied to the rivet is distributed evenly, allowing it to form properly and securely. When the bucking bar is positioned at a perpendicular angle, it provides optimal contact with the rivet, ensuring that the tail of the rivet deforms evenly and creates a strong mechanical bond. If the bucking bar is not perpendicular, it can result in an improper rivet formation, leading to weak joints and potential structural failure. Proper alignment in riveting practices is crucial for maintaining the integrity of aerospace components.
